AGM Scheduled for September 16, 2026 in London
Alongside the Annual Report, Moonpig Group has issued a Notice of Annual General Meeting, scheduled for 16 September 2026 at 10:00 am BST. The meeting will be held at RBC Europe Limited’s London offices. This AGM will enable shareholders to engage directly with management, discuss the Annual Report, and vote on key resolutions.

Moonpig Group’s Market Position and Strategic Priorities
As a leading entity in the online greeting cards and gifting industry, Moonpig Group maintains a strong presence in both the UK and the Netherlands. Its brands—Moonpig, Red Letter Days, Buyagift, and Greetz—offer a broad range of personalised products and services. The company leverages proprietary technology platforms and advanced data science to enhance customer experience and scale operations.
Moonpig’s strategic emphasis is on expanding its customer base and refining product offerings through personalisation and next-day delivery capabilities.
